Git 分支重命名

这篇具有很好参考价值的文章主要介绍了Git 分支重命名。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

Git 是目前最流行的版本控制系统之一,而分支是 Git 的核心特性之一。在开发过程中,我们经常需要对分支进行重命名,以更好地组织和管理代码库。本篇博客将介绍如何使用 Git 命令进行分支重命名操作。

步骤:

  1. 确定当前分支:首先,在进行分支重命名之前,我们需要确定当前所在的分支。可以使用 git branch 命令查看当前分支,并确保我们处于正确的分支上。

  2. 切换到目标分支:如果要重命名的分支不是当前所在的分支,需要先切换到目标分支。可以使用 git checkout <branch> 命令切换到目标分支。确保在进行重命名操作之前,我们已经切换到了正确的分支。

  3. 重命名分支:使用 git branch -m <new_branch_name> 命令来重命名当前所在的分支。这将把当前分支重命名为新的名称。例如,如果要将当前分支重命名为 “feature-xyz”,则可以运行 git branch -m feature-xyz

  4. 推送更新:如果已经将代码库推送到远程仓库,需要将分支重命名操作同步到远程仓库。使用 git push origin -u <new_branch_name> 命令将重命名后的分支推送到远程仓库。这将更新远程仓库中的分支名称。

注意事项:

  • 分支重命名后,其他开发人员在拉取代码时可能会遇到问题,因为分支名称已经发生变化。确保通知团队成员有关分支重命名的更改,并提供更新的分支名称。
  • 如果分支已经与其他分支合并或存在依赖关系,请谨慎进行重命名操作,以避免引起代码冲突或错误。

结论:
通过上述步骤,我们可以轻松地在 Git 中进行分支重命名操作。这是一种优化代码库组织和管理的有效方式。然而,在进行重命名操作之前,请确保了解相关风险,并与团队成员共享重命名后的分支名称。文章来源地址https://www.toymoban.com/news/detail-622747.html

到了这里,关于Git 分支重命名的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• Git —— 分支重命名操作

    在开发中,对某个分支进行重命名的操作: 1、本地分支重命名 本地分支是指:你当前这个分支还没有推送到远程的情况,这种情况修改分支名称就要方便很多 2、远程分支重命名 1.先重命名本地分支 2.删除远程分支 3.上传新修改名称的本地分支 4.修改后的本地分支关联远程

    2024年02月11日
    浏览(38)
  • Git 操作以及Git 常见问题

    git 教程:https://www.runoob.com/git/git-tutorial.html 工作区 :克隆项目到本地后,项目所在的文件夹; 暂存区 :从工作区添加上来的变更(新增,修改,删除)的文件 执行 git add 命令后,将工作区的文件添加到暂存区; 本地仓库 :用于存储本地工作区和暂存区提交上来的变更(新

    2024年02月21日
    浏览(42)
  • Git重命名远程分支名称并关联本地

    注意: 当前分支名(本地) 与 远程分支名完全一致下!!! 注意: 当前分支名(本地) 与 远程分支名完全一致下!!! 注意: 当前分支名(本地) 与 远程分支名完全一致下!!! 假设本地与远程分支名都为A,现更换成B,操作如下: 第一步: 第二步: 第三步: 第四步:

    2024年02月11日
    浏览(69)
  • Git第十八讲 Git常见问题解决

    在使用 Git 进行版本控制时,你可能会遇到一些常见问题和错误。本文将介绍一些常见问题,并提供解决方案,以帮助你更好地使用 Git。 Git 在使用过程中可能会产生各种报错信息,这些错误信息有时可能让人感到困惑。以下是一些常见的 Git 报错和问题,以及它们的解决方案

    2024年02月08日
    浏览(47)
  • 【备忘录】GIT分支操作和命名规范,以及IDEA的一些GIT操作

    一、分支命名规范 1. 主分支(一个):master 自动生成,正式发布的版本 2. 开发分支(一个):develop,所有功能的集成分支 将开发分支集成到develop,通过测试后再合并到master master和develop需要进行权限限制 3. 功能分支(多个):feather 从develop分出,开发某种特定功能,经

    2024年02月03日
    浏览(48)
  • 【git】Idea撤回本地分支、或远程分支提交记录的各种实际场景操作步骤

    实现效果: 撤回这个未push到远程的记录 操作步骤: 最后一次commit到本地的记录没有了, 记录回到了暂存区 有撤销记录的: 实现效果: 本质,就是重新提交对 第二次提交 删除的操作 撤销后,本地和远程分支上有撤销记录 操作步骤: 无撤销记录的: 实现效果: 远程最后

    2024年02月10日
    浏览(44)
  • Git常见问题

      git clone 提示 OpenSSL SSL_read git clone 时提示 Connection was reset, errno 10054 类错误 fatal: unable to acce ss \\\'https://github.com/fex-team/ueditor.git/\\\': OpenSSL SSL_read: Connection was reset, errno 10054 备注:以下方法只是归纳整理,不一定 100% 成功。但是也可以作为备选尝试。 一般是这是因为服务器的 S

    2024年02月14日
    浏览(52)
  • Git常见问题汇总

    问题: Your branch is ahead of ‘origin/master’ by 1 commit 原因:你的本地分支高于远程仓库一次提交, 同步更新下,执行命令: 问题: warning: LF will be replaced by CRLF in main.lua The file will have its original line endings in your working directory. 原因:CR代表回车(r) LF代表换行(n),在DosWindows平台下

    2024年02月10日
    浏览(45)
  • git 常见问题

    git config --global user.name ‘自己的名字’ git config --global user.email ‘自己的邮箱’ 报错:error: key does not contain a section: –-global 错误原因 :复制来的不起作用 解决办法: 手写就没问题了 错误原因 :项目中有大体积内容, 解决办法 :不要将这些内容add 错误原因: 没有先clon

    2024年02月13日
    浏览(50)
  • Git常见问题:git pull 和 git pull --rebase二者区别

    git pull 和 git pull --rebase 都是从远程仓库获取最新的更改并将其合并到本地分支。但它们之间的区别在于合并方式。以下是它们之间的主要区别: git pull: 当你执行 git pull 时,Git 会执行以下两个操作: git fetch:从远程仓库获取最新的更改,将其存储在一个临时的分支上(通

    2024年02月09日
    浏览(50)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包